Hi,

I am looking at painting a ceilling that has recently been re-plastered (9 weeks ago.....so well dried by now)

What would be the best emulsion to use? i was going to use Dulux trade super Matt but i just read that it is for plaster that was not fully dried? and does it matter if applied with a pad or brush (only ask this as i make less mess with these options :LOL: ) or does it have to be a roller?

Many thanks

Callard.
 
Sponsored Links
The Dulux is fine as long as you water the first coat down a bit, about 20%. I personall would use a roller, most dekkies wont use a paint pad. The plaster will be dry after that length of time. It wont dry any more after months. :LOL:
 
I agree..but IMO a brush finish on a new bare plaster ceiling looks the business

I wouldnt recommend a paint pad though.
